30 January 2018: the Lieutenant-Colonel, Ndoyipiwa Juna of the armed Forces of the Democratic Republic of the Congo, was sentenced to capital punishment and deprivation of rank with total degradation,  following a judgment delivered  by the Katanga military court, serving in Lubumbashi, at the request of the public Prosecutor and the civil party Patrick Bailey Kabir.
He was accused of criminal association, of having orchestrated several armed robberies, murder, illegal possession of weapons and attempted murder in the town of Likasi. The prosecution had arrested 11 bandits for this purpose but, after trial, only three persons were sentenced to death.
